
Real estate management is the acquisition, maintenance and operation of real property. This covers both residential and commercial real property. It includes equipment, workforce, and capital assets.
Property management is a business that can be very complex. The first thing a property manager should do is to get to know the local rental market. They also need to be able understand the tenants' needs. They may have responsibilities in the areas of marketing, maintenance, and conflict resolution. In addition, they must be familiar with federal statutes and apply them to their business.
Property management is offered by professional companies. Most states require property managers to be licensed. They may be a licensed agent or salesperson. These professionals include developers, appraisers and bankers.
The typical property management service covers cost budgeting, tenant placement and advertising and marketing. A company can also offer financials, tax advice, and long-term planning strategies. These companies often deliver financials on an annual or quarterly basis.

A property management company that is reliable and efficient can save you time and money. These companies can handle many properties at once and provide help to tenants. They can quickly respond to tenant inquiries. Many also offer repairs.
When working with a real estate management firm, you will have to pay a management fee. This is typically 8% to 10% of the rental amount. The company does not require you to pay the fee until you sign a contract. Also, some companies charge an initial setup fee and a tenant placement fee.
